“Black rose and truffle — Tom Ford's gothic evening scent, dressed for the dimly-lit booth.”

Saffron and black rose over an oud-patchouli drydown — Harry Fremont's 2007 launch in Tom Ford's Private Blend collection, one of the darkest rose compositions in the line. A truffle facet through the heart gives it the distinctive 'Noir de Noir' character. A winter evening fragrance.
